Why Aaron Mooy of course, he’s up there in the list of best Celtic free signings.
My prayers have been answered as Ange has ditched the Calmac-Reo-O’Riley midfield at long last, not without giving it one last look to be sure, but more often than not these days the baldy Australian midfielder gets the nod.
And more importantly gets the job done.
At the risk of repeating myself our goals per minute ratio improved when he’s playing, and it’s easy to see why. He’s knocking them in himself!
The team looks much more solid when he’s in the middle, naturally muscled he not easily shrugged off the ball nor afraid of a tackle, can help defend, and now has a taste for goals.
Not only that but the man himself looks reinvigorated, full of smiles and enjoying his career at the moment, perhaps believing the special moments had passed him by.
Apparently there’s a lot more of this to come as Ange stated yesterday ‘he still has a hell of a lot of football in front of him.’
Captain Calmac now has an older, wiser, more experienced journeyman on the field for protection and aid, and off the field for playing tips and career advice.
All these positives for no fee.
We laud Anges signings, hell we still laud signings of the past, but I’m struggling to recall any Bosman/Freedom of contract players joining the club (in recent times) who,,,
were good enough to play at the World Cup,
were good enough to nail down a first team starting position,
and they score.
Finding the ultimate bargain of bargains is typical of our Greek Australian leader, who is in danger of rivaling Midas himself when it comes to players recruited. He himself has been the best money the club has spent recently. By a country mile.
Having the likes of a Mooy in and around the squad to come in and step up when asked is the reason we will be Champions again. He’s slowly but surely pushed himself above David Turnbull and now Matt. The latter in particular must be looking at what’s ahead of him and thinking I’m done, but yet he also is very handy to have in and around the squad as he just proved.
We’ve signed some crackers under the new regime but recently the hair-free and cost-free man has been ticking all the correct boxes.
Well done everyone for delivering yet another victory, well done Aaron for proving Mooys a worthy Bhoy.
